Least Common Multiple of 97391 and 97395 with GCF Formula

The formula of LCM is LCM(a,b) = ( a × b) / GCF(a,b).
We need to calculate greatest common factor 97391 and 97395, than apply into the LCM equation.

GCF(97391,97395) = 1
LCM(97391,97395) = ( 97391 × 97395) / 1
LCM(97391,97395) = 9485396445 / 1
LCM(97391,97395) = 9485396445
